The difference between quartzite and gneiss is that:_________

Geography
1 answer:
lubasha [3.4K]3 years ago
5 0

Answer:

f. gneiss is foliated, whereas quartzite is unfoliated

Explanation:

The rock quartzite is a non foliated type of metamorphic rock. This kinds of rock has its formation caused by quartz sandstone getting metamorphic.

Metamorphic rock which are foliates such a s gneiss are formed due to heating in the earth which causes them to be soft even though they remain in the solid state. This occurs during regional metamorphism

Where other then Australia would you find a Mediterranean climate?
sweet [91]

Answer:

It is generally accepted that the mediterranean climate occurs in southern and southwestern Australia, central Chile, coastal California, the Western Cape of South Africa and around the Mediterranean Basin.

Based on the estimates of Alfred Wegener approximately when did the supercontinent called Pangea begin to split apart?
77julia77 [94]

Answer:

Option: a. 200 million years ago

Explanation:

Million years ago, Earth had one supercontinent called Pangaea and surrounded by an ocean (Panthalassa). Alfred Wegener proposed the concept of one big continent after putting together different records of confirmation. He was able to give his theory by examining fossils of plants, trees, animals, and reptiles that found in different continents. About 200 million years ago, the supercontinent began to split up into two parts; Gondwana from Laurasia. Today's countries, including Africa, Antarctica, India, South America, and Australia are part of Gondwana, where Europe and North America from Laurasia.
